    I know it is copyright Infrigment to use the Ferrari logo if you are selling
    a related service. Examples ( Repair facilities, car dealership, parts wholesaler or retailer) My question is can you use the name Ferrari or it's
    trademark in a non-related field. Examples ( Cleaners, restaurant, bar)
    etc,etc.

    Ferrari is a very common italian name. Especially in the ER region where Enzo is from. Once it is not linked to imply you ar einfringing onto the name brand of the Ferrari marke you are safe.

    If you open a Ferrari restaurant and have it decked out with models and flags and soforth you can get in trouble though. If it is called Ferrari's Pizza and all you refer to is your family name they do not stand a chance.
